Output 7375e017d1395ba729681eb9e0eb6366f3e91d2d0b85de74225cf2395a28fdaa:14

value
28496
script pubkey
OP_0 OP_PUSHBYTES_20 ecaef86de7e463908066012ee66642490ae61c86
address
bc1qajh0sm08u33epqrxqyhwvejzfy9wv8yxlfrkzw
transaction
7375e017d1395ba729681eb9e0eb6366f3e91d2d0b85de74225cf2395a28fdaa
spent
true